Stain Removal
STAIN
TREATMENT
Adhesive tape, chewing gum

Blood
Rinse with cold water
Rub with bar soap Or, pretreat or soak with product containing enzymes Wash using bleach
safe for fabric
Candle wax, crayon
Scrape off surface wax
Place stain face down between paper towels
Press with warm iron until wax is absorbed.
Replace paper towels frequently
Treat remaining stain with prewash stain remover or nonflammable
dry cleaning
fluid
Hand wash to remove solvent Wash using bleach safe for fabric
Chocolate
Pretreat or soak in warm water using product containing enzymes Wash using bleach safe for fabric
Collar or cuff soil, cosmetics
Pretreat with prewash stain remover or rub with
bar soap
Dye transfer on white fabric
Use packaged color remover Wash using bleach safe for fabric
Grass
Pretreat or soak in warm water using product containing enzymes Wash using bleach safe for fabric

Ink
Some inks may be impossible to remove
Washing may set some inks Use prewash stain remover, denatured alcohol
or nonflammable
dry cleaning fluid
Mildew, scorch
Wash with chlorine bleach if safe for fabric
Or, soak in oxygen bleach and hot water before washing
Badly
mildewed
fabrics may be permanently
damaged
Mud
Brush off dry mud
Pretreat or soak with product containing enzymes
Mustard,
tomato
Pretreat with prewash stain remover Wash using bleach safe for fabric
Nail polish
May be impossible to remove. Place stain face down on paper towels. Apply nail polish remover to back of stain
Repeat, replacing paper towels frequently.
Do not use on acetate fabrics
Paint, varnish
WATER BASED: Rinse fabric in cool water while stain is wet Wash Once paint is dry, it cannot be removed

Perspiration
Use prewash stain remover or rub with bar soap Rinse Wash using nonchlorine
bleach in hottest water safe for
fabric
Rust, brown or yellow
For spots, use rust remover safe for fabric
For discoloration of an entire load, use phosphate detergent

Urine, vomit, mucus, feces
Pretreat or soak in product containing
enzymes Wash using bleach safe for fabric.
